Output 62611133d7d82570ebbafee0690da2014ccfea781ddb30d86d47eab6e9308199:0

value
7768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b04358694fc5189b14c56ebdc61fcbf888289e8b OP_EQUAL
address
3Hm1XYU3ij1yMrtHG8ZrF1aRZZT6FTT7D2
transaction
62611133d7d82570ebbafee0690da2014ccfea781ddb30d86d47eab6e9308199
spent
true